Madison nonprofit the Associated Builders and Contractors (ABC) of Wisconsin this year saw a record number of active apprentices, with nearly 2,500 currently enrolled, WMTV15. ABC According to Apprentice Director Michael Mcdonald, the organization will start 600 new apprentices this year.

The apprenticeship program includes classwork as well as hands-on field training through partnerships with local construction companies. Of the program’s 13 different trades, Mcdonald says the most popular for apprenticeship are electrical, plumbing, HVAC, and carpentry.
